Company overview
KeHE Distributors, LLC is a leading distributor of natural and organic, specialty, and fresh foods in North America. They supply a wide range of products to grocery stores, independent retailers, and other food service providers, making money through distribution agreements and sales of these goods. Founded in 1952, KeHE has grown significantly through strategic acquisitions and partnerships, emphasizing sustainability and community engagement. Their commitment to innovation and quality has positioned them as a key player in the food distribution industry.
